Franz Josef Callistus Wolfinger (14 October 1820 – 20 March 1893) was a politician from Liechtenstein who served in the Landtag of Liechtenstein from 1862 to 1882.{{Sfn|Vogt|1987}} He was also mayor of Balzers from 1867 to 1870.{{Cite web |last=Mayr |first=Ulrike |last2=Vogt |first2=Paul |author-link2=Paul Vogt (historian) |date=31 December 2011 |title=Balzers |url=https://historisches-lexikon.li/Balzers |access-date=24 November 2024 |website=Historical Lexicon of the Principality of Liechtenstein |language=de}}
Wolfinger worked as a postmaster in Balzers of the Thurn-und-Taxis Post from 1850, which he had taken over from his father.{{Cite web |last=Stahl |first=Oliver |date=31 December 2011 |title=Wolfinger, Franz Josef Callistus |url=https://historisches-lexikon.li/Wolfinger,_Franz_Josef_Callistus?marker=Franz+Wolfinger |access-date=16 December 2024 |website=Historisches Lexikon des Fürstentums Liechtenstein |language=de}}{{Cite web |date=31 December 2011 |title=Wolfinger, Josef Ferdinand |url=https://historisches-lexikon.li/Wolfinger,_Josef_Ferdinand |access-date=16 December 2024 |website=Historisches Lexikon des Fürstentums Liechtenstein |language=de}} He was a judge in Balzers from 1860 to 1863. In the 1882 Liechtenstein general election, he refused his re-election to the Landtag.{{Sfn|Vogt|1987}}
He married Regina Getzner (13 November 1820 – 18 May 1864) on 11 May 1846 and they had eight children together. He then went on to marry Carolina Thoma (1837 – Unknown) on 8 January 1866 and they had another two children together. His son from his second marriage, Emil Wolfinger, also served in the Landtag.{{Cite web |last=Büchel |first=Donat |date=31 December 2011 |title=Wolfinger, Emil |url=https://historisches-lexikon.li/Wolfinger,_Emil |access-date=16 December 2024 |website=Historisches Lexikon des Fürstentums Liechtenstein |language=de}}
